Dylan Mann is a sophomore at Tulane University. He interned for the Secure Community Network this past summer, and completed the Community Security Service’s security training program to help protect Jewish communities.

Last year, Dylan was the victim of an antisemitic attack at Tulane. He was interviewed on CNN and several media outlets about his experience, and he has since become a leader of the Jewish community at Tulane.

Dylan serves as a board member of the Students Supporting Israel club and is an active member of the Alpha Epsilon Pi fraternity.
